Introduction to Sunrise and Sunset Photography
Sunrise and sunset photography is an art that requires patience, dedication, and a deep understanding of light. The golden hour, which occurs during the first hour after sunrise and the last hour before sunset, is considered the most ideal time for capturing stunning images. During this period, the soft, warm light adds a magical touch to your photographs, making them truly unforgettable. To make the most of your sunrise and sunset photography experience, it’s essential to research the best viewpoints, understand the weather conditions, and be prepared with the right equipment.

Top Sunrise Viewpoints Around the World
From the majestic mountains to the serene beaches, there are countless sunrise viewpoints around the world that offer a unique and awe-inspiring experience. Here are some of the top sunrise viewpoints to add to your bucket list:
1. Haleakala National Park, Hawaii: Witness the sunrise from the summit of Haleakala volcano, which translates to “house of the sun” in Hawaiian. This viewpoint offers a breathtaking panorama of the island, with the sun rising over the ocean.
2. Trolltunga, Norway: Located in the Norwegian mountains, Trolltunga is a challenging hike that rewards you with a unique rock formation and a stunning sunrise view.
3. Angkor Wat, Cambodia: Watch the sunrise over the ancient temple complex of Angkor Wat,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. The warm light of the rising sun adds a mystical touch to the already impressive architecture.
4. Grand Canyon, Arizona: One of the most iconic natural wonders in the United States, the Grand Canyon offers a spectacular sunrise view, with the Colorado River snaking its way through the vast expanse.
5. Mount Fuji, Japan: For a truly unforgettable experience, witness the sunrise from the summit of Mount Fuji, Japan’s highest mountain. The views of the surrounding landscape and the rising sun are simply breathtaking.
Top Sunset Viewpoints Around the World
As the day comes to a close, the sunset viewpoints around the world offer a unique opportunity to relax, unwind, and capture the beauty of nature. Here are some of the top sunset viewpoints to add to your bucket list:
1. Santorini, Greece: With its picturesque whitewashed houses and blue-domed churches, Santorini is a dream destination for sunset enthusiasts. Watch the sun set over the caldera, with the sea stretching out to the horizon.
2. Maui, Hawaii: The island of Maui is famous for its stunning sunsets, with the West Maui Mountains providing a dramatic backdrop. Watch the sun set over the ocean, with the sky turning pink, orange, and purple.
3. Cinque Terre, Italy: These five colorful towns on the Italian coast offer a unique sunset experience, with the sun setting over the Mediterranean Sea. Hike along the trails, explore the towns, and enjoy the breathtaking views.
4. Uluru, Australia: Also known as Ayers Rock, Uluru is a massive sandstone monolith in the heart of Australia’s Red Center. Watch the sunset over the rock, with the sky turning red, orange, and purple.
5. Big Sur, California: This rugged stretch of California’s coast offers a dramatic sunset experience, with the sun setting over the Pacific Ocean. Hike along the trails, explore the beaches, and enjoy the breathtaking views.
Tips and Tricks for Capturing Stunning Sunrise and Sunset Moments
To make the most of your sunrise and sunset photography experience, here are some valuable tips and tricks to keep in mind:
1. Research and planning: Research the best viewpoints, understand the weather conditions, and plan your shoot accordingly.
2. Equipment: Bring the right equipment, including a camera, tripod, and lenses, to capture the best moments.
3. Timing: Arrive early to secure the best spot, and be prepared to wait for the perfect shot.
4. Composition: Experiment with different compositions, including silhouettes, reflections, and foreground elements.
5. Post-processing: Edit your images to enhance the colors, contrast, and overall mood of the photograph.
